Laxfield and District Museum
16th Century Guildhall. Geology, natural history, farm and domestic tools. Victorian kitchen and village shop displays, costumes. Children’s table. Plus new displays each season. Recently we opened an extra gallery. This is on the ground floor and will hopefully address some of our accessibility issues. ENTRANCE FREE

- Restrictions to access
- The museum is on two floors in an ancient building and therefore cannot be accessed by visitors with wheelchairs. We are opening a new downstairs gallery this year in order to address some of our accessibility issues but there are some steps into the building. By appointment arrangements can be made to make some artefacts, photographs and documents available downstairs.
- Notes
Family friendly museum showing domestic and rural history of Suffolk. Frequently changing exhibitions and children’s table where they can play with toys from the past.
